Resume and LinkedIn Profile Updates
- Timeline for Updates
- 6-12 Months Out: Begin building and updating resume and LinkedIn profile.
- Aim to update resume approximately 6 months before desired job start date.

- Importance of LinkedIn
- Majority of recruiters now source candidates through LinkedIn.
- An updated profile with skills, experience, and education enhances visibility and attracts recruiters.

Job Search Tools
- Targeted Job Boards
- Use industry-specific job boards to enhance job search efficiency:
- Tech and Engineering: SJSU Handshake, LinkedIn, Dice, BuiltIn, GitHub Careers.
- Business and Finance: Handshake, LinkedIn, Indeed, E-Financial Careers.
- Creative and Design: CoroQuad, Dribbble.
- Nonprofit and Public Sector: Idealist, USA Jobs.
- Market Research Tools
- Labor market insights tool provides industry data to assist job search.
- Use platforms such as Glassdoor for company reviews and salary insights.
The Role of Networking
- Importance of Networking
- Networking continues to play a pivotal role in job search and opportunities:
- Referrals from known contacts increase chances of interviews and consideration.
- Informational Interviews
- Engage industry professionals for discussions about their careers.
- Prepare questions and set expectations for the interview format.
- Topics to discuss include everyday tasks, challenges, and necessary skills in their fields.
Follow-Up After Networking
- Thank You Notes
- Send a thank-you message within 24 hours after an informational interview to maintain connection.
- Acknowledgement of their insights and guidance shows appreciation and fosters relationships.
